Critical Behavior of a Four-Fermion Schwinger-Dyson Equation

B. Holdom, G. Triantaphyllou

hep-pharXiv:hep-ph/9412277

Abstract

We study the Schwinger-Dyson equation associated with a chirality- changing fermion 4-point function in a strongly-coupled U(1) gauge theory. After making appropriate simplifications, we solve the equation numerically via a relaxation method. Our analysis provides an estimate of the critical coupling and it gives some indication as to the general momentum dependence of the 4-point function.
